M. Elaine Kling, MD

Anatomic and Clinical Pathology, Cytopathology

Education & Medical Training
Dr. Elaine Kling earned her bachelor’s degree from the University of Oklahoma and her medical degree from De La Salle University College of Medicine in the Philippines in 2000. She completed an Internal Medicine internship at Union Memorial Hospital in Baltimore, followed by a Pathology residency at the University of Maryland. She went on to complete fellowships in Surgical Pathology and Cytopathology at MD Anderson Cancer Center and is board certified in anatomic and clinical pathology and Cytopathology.

Professional Experience

Dr. Kling joined Brown Pathology in 2008 and has served as the Medical Laboratory Director at Memorial Hermann Sugar Land Hospital since 2012. Originally from Oklahoma, she has made Texas her home since 2006.

Outside of work, Dr. Kling enjoys time with her husband, Brian, and their three teenagers.
